What is the dynamic range of Canon 5D Mark II?

8.4 stops
ISO Sensitivity and Dynamic Range Using the default JPEG settings the Mark II delivers somewhere in the region of 8.4 stops of dynamic range from ISO 100 to 3200, dropping 2/3 of a stop at ISO 6400, a further stop at ISO 12800, and finally another stop at ISO 25600.

What is the sync speed for Canon 5D Mark IV?

In short: don’t go faster than 1/200 As 1/200 is the maximum sync speed of the Canon 5D IV (info from Canon), your frame won’t be exposed correctly if you try going faster than 1/200. In short, the curtains of your body won’t get fast enough.

Does the Canon 5D Mark III have dual card slots?

The Canon 5D Mark III has dual memory card slots that hold one CF (CompactFlash) format memory card and one SD (Secure Digital) format memory card.

What is the native ISO for Canon 5D Mark IV?

100-32,000
Features. The Mark IV delivers a few main upgrades from its Mark III predecessor. The first is a new, higher-resolution sensor: It’s a 30.4-megapixel CMOS chip with a native ISO range of 100-32,000 (expandable to 50-102,400).
